LondonTourism.ca 35There%u2019s a cinematic buzz in the air as London, Ontario becomes the backdrop for more and more major film productions. Whether you're a movie buff, a curious local or simply looking for a unique adventure, London%u2019s film scene is rolling out the red carpet for you! S SOON AS YOU TOUCH DOWN AT London International Airport, you might feel a sense of d%u00e9j%u00e0 vu. That%u2019sbecause this travel hub has played arole in several films, including Blackberry(Crave/CBC Gem), Mr. Monk%u2019s Last Case: A Monk Movie (Amazon Prime), How to Die Alone (Disney+) and in episode 1 ofAmazon Prime%u2019s Pradeeps of Pittsburgh(which is the pilot episode... get it?).Step onto the world%u2019s oldest baseballgrounds at Labatt Memorial Park and you%u2019ll also be stepping right into thefeel-good Netflix film You Gotta Believe, starring Luke Wilson. This historic ballparkbrings a charm to the big screen, showing off London's old-world gem in a fresh, new story.Of course, the magic doesn%u2019t stop there!Events like the Forest City Film Festivalcontinue to shine a spotlight on the art ofcinema through a regional lens. Running from October 24th to November 2nd, 2025, this nine-day festival celebrates London%u2019s growing status as a hub for filmmakersand cinephiles alike, with numerousscreenings of films with ties to the cityacross multiple London venues.Ready to explore London%u2019s movie magic? Action!Fanshawe Conservation Area, with its immense natural beauty, hosted none other than Arnold Schwarzenegger during the filming of FUBARSeason 2 on Netflix!
